St. Petersburg city is famous for its art heritage. Our Deluxe 2-Day St. Petersburg Tour for Art lovers has been created for cruise passengers who want to see the greatest part of St. Petersburg unique art collections and famous museums. You will have a unique opportunity to visit recently opened Faberge museum which houses world-famous collection of Faberge Eggs. The tour also includes visits to other famous museums such as: the Hermitage museum, known as one of the largest in the world, Catherine's palace with Amber Room, the palace of the House of Yusupov which were known as great art lovers, famous Our Savior on the Blood Cathedral with contains over 7500 square metres of mosaics, St. Isaac's Cathedral. |
